Romans 8:18
"I consider that the sufferings of this present time are as nothing compared with the glory to be revealed for us."
Do you have troubles? Are you ever upset? Do you ever feel like you lost hope? Congratulations...you're a human being!
Perhaps the real "Congratulations" belongs to the reality that we have someone in whom we can hope; someone who offers us a share of lasting glory in his Father's kingdom. This "someone" is Christ Jesus. Do you know him? I think you do, and he wants you to know him more.
I recently went to a portion of a retreat which focused on using the Bible as a daily read. God's Word speaks to all of us, but we need to open up the book first! I encourage you to memorize portions of scripture, spend time reading the Bible when you first get up, or when you go to bed, or somewhere in between. :) You're going to be surprised at how connected the Word is to your life.
Notice how I keep upper-casing "Word"? That's because Jesus is the Word incarnate! He is the Word made flesh! He speaks to us even now, and one of the most important ways he does so is through written scripture. Scripture tell us some of the things Jesus shared during his temporary existence on earth as a human. You'll also notice, such as in John 16:12, that Jesus knew he would continue to talk to us, but through the Advocate who would come after him. This Advocate is the Holy Spirit. The same Spirit who dawned upon the apostles at Pentecost and who is intricately dwelling in you.
We do have sufferings in this present time, but the Word reminds us that they are as NOTHING compared with the glory to be revealed for us. Notice, in the above Scripture passage, it does not say that the glory will be revealed "to" us, but "FOR" us. There's a being, a Trinity who is in love with you. You are loved by the source of Love, the one who is Being itself. This love is radical, and far beyond the love you will know on this earth, and there's nothing you could do to deserve it. Want to learn more about this love? Then allow the Holy Spirit, the Advocate, to speak to you and move you through the Bible, where you will encounter the Word, and you will be daily renewed in the hope of Heaven.
